ul {
	margin: 0 20px 5px 0;
}
	ul li {
		background: url(/images/dsn/li.gif) 100% 9px no-repeat;
		padding: 0 11px 0 0;
	}

ul.red-circle {
}
	ul.red-circle li {
		background: url(/images/dsn/li_red_circle.png) 100% 5px no-repeat;
		padding: 0 12px 5px 0;
	}
		ul.red-circle li li {
			background: url(/images/dsn/li.gif) 100% 9px no-repeat;
			padding: 0 11px 0 0;
		}


.page_header .logo {
	left: auto;
	right: 4px;
}

.languages {
	left: auto;
	right: 188px;
}
		.languages .current span {
			padding: 0 28px 0 0;
		}
			.languages .select a span {
				padding: 1px 29px 4px 0;
			}

.search {
	padding: 0 25px 0 0;
	right: auto;
	left: 1px;
}
	.search .btn {
		left: auto;
		right: 5px;
	}
	
.dblock {
	display: block;
	float: right;
}

ul.profile {
	/*
	 * PDF-imae width...
	 */
	padding: 0 44px 0 0;
}

.top-list .photo {
	float: right;
	padding: 2px 0 0 22px;
}
.top-list div {
}
.top-list div h2, .top-list div p {
	padding-left: 0;
}

.structure li .logo {
	float: right;
}

.list li div {
	float: right;
}
.list li div p {
	padding: 0 10px 0 0;
}

* html .list li div p {
	
}

.logos td {
	border-left: solid #fff 3em;
}

.logos .block {
}
#map .place .caption {
	
}
#map .place .caption b {
	direction:rtl;
	text-align:right;
}

